Rated out of 5 stars, August 12th, 2005
I am a hand-coder, but have to teach students DW MX. I want them to learn to use CSS from the start, so was leafing through the previews thinking of buying this book when I noticed this error in Chapter 1, Page 3. The text states: "here's the minimum code it takes to place a sentence on the page in the common HTML container, a font tag" but the example shows a table cell with no font tag in sight. In the above extract, "a font tag" should read "a table cell". I'm still thinking of buying, but don't have time to proof-read before handing over to students!
